Charles dickens s idea for a christmas carol originated in the north of england when he traveled to speak at the manchester athenaeum a sort of philanthropic organization for the working poor a population that was largely uneducated powerless exploited by factory owners and ignored by everyone else.

The carol was sung during the christmas truce in the first world war in december 1914 as it was a song that soldiers on both sides knew. The history of christmas carols in europe goes back to pagan winter solstice celebrations. They were pagan songs sung at the winter solstice celebrations as people danced round stone circles.
